Transaction 28f51ab89b62d74e2a474ae4d7c5afc83db490483a84c55946aa556519692ff2

1 Input
1 Outputs
  • 28f51ab89b62d74e2a474ae4d7c5afc83db490483a84c55946aa556519692ff2:0
  • value  10980000
    address  1K2cuj8d4jworJqgBWaABUcPLQE2Kz8RBh